  • Mallya-Poddar bid for MCF hits UBI hurdle

    The ambition of liquor baron Vijay Mallya and Zuari chief Saroj Poddar to jointly own a controlling stake in Mangalore Chemicals and Fertilizers (MCF) might not be smooth sailing, despite the Securities and Exchange Board of India's (Sebi's) approval to their open offer for additional stake in the fertiliser company.
    United Bank of India (UBI), one of the many lenders to Mallya's now-grounded Kingfisher Airlines, has alerted Sebi that it had identified the airline as a 'wilful defaulter'. "The bank has requested Sebi to reconsider its approval to the Mallya-Poddar open offer," said a person familiar with the development.
